Crème caramel (French: [kʁɛm kaʁaˈmɛl]), flan, caramel custard, or caramel pudding is a custard dessert with a layer of clear caramel sauce. Creme Caramel, or milk leche, or custard flan, is an international favorite. The variation of names is a testament to how far-reaching across the globe this favorite dessert really is.
